今日总结: layui使用注意事项:
使用layui必须要引入的条件:./layui/css/layui.css 和 layui/layui.js
当在使用layui模块时,引入了JQuery,可能会发生layui与JQuery版本冲突导致出现错误。
解决方法
根据layui官网的说法,可以想到的解决方案就是让layui加载其自身携带的jquery即可,无需去判断我们的程序是否引入了JQuery。因此我们需要改动layui.js的代码。
1.layui模块的使用
layui.use(['mod1', 'mod2'], function(args){
var mod = layui.mod1;
});
2.如果是采用非模块化方式,可以使用:./layui/layui.all.js
<script>
//由于模块都一次性加载,因此不用执行 layui.use() 来加载对应模块,直接使用即可:
;!function(){
var layer = layui.layer
,form = layui.form;
layer.msg('Hello World');
}();
</script>